> This is how I have configured per package FEATURES here and it seems to work. 
>  
> For example configuring ccache for large packages which take days to emerge 
> on 
> an old PC:
>
> # cat /etc/portage/env/ccache.conf 
> FEATURES="ccache"
>
> Now I need to point particular package(s) to it:
>
> # cat /etc/portage/package.env 
> app-office/libreoffice ccache.conf
> www-client/firefox ccache.conf
> www-client/chromium ram_limit.conf ccache.conf
>
> If I want more packages to use ccache.conf I add their name/version in the  
> /etc/portage/package.env file.
